Defines the progress indicator (PI) sent to the IP.
[-1] Not Configured = (Default)
Digital ISDN: The PI received in ISDN Proceeding,
Progress, and Alerting messages is used, as
described in the options below.
[0] No PI =
Digital: For IP-to-Tel calls, the device sends 180
Ringing response to IP after receiving ISDN Alerting
or (for CAS) after placing a call to PBX/PSTN.
[1] PI = 1:
Digital: For IP-to-Tel calls, if the parameter
EnableEarlyMedia is set to 1, the device sends 180
Ringing with SDP in response to an ISDN Alerting or
it sends a 183 Session Progress message with SDP
in response to only the first received ISDN
Proceeding or Progress message after a call is
placed to PBX/PSTN over the trunk.
[8] PI = 8: same as PI = 1.
Note: The corresponding global parameter is
ProgressIndicator2IP.
Enables the device to copy the called number, received in
the SIP INVITE message, to the redirect number in the
outgoing Q.931 Setup message, for IP-to-Tel calls. Thus,
even if there is no SIP Diversion or History header in the
incoming INVITE message, the outgoing Q.931 Setup
message will contain a redirect number.
[0] Disable (default).
[1] After Manipulation = Copies the called number after
manipulation. The device first performs IP-to-Tel
destination phone number manipulation, and only then
copies the manipulated called number to the redirect
number sent in the Q.931 Setup message to the Tel.
